
Steve Jobs, the co-founder and former CEO of Apple, has been awarded a posthumous Presidential Medal of Freedom by President Joe Biden, the White House announced Friday. The Presidential Medal of Freedom is the best US honor that may be given to a civilian, and it’s offered to “individuals who have made exemplary contributions to the prosperity, values, or security of the United States, world peace, or other significant societal, public or private endeavors,” the White House stated in an announcement.
Jobs based Apple in April 1976, and it’s since turn into one of many largest firms on the planet. He helped launch many tech merchandise which have gone on to turn into cultural touchstones, together with the Mac, the iPod, and the iPhone. He died on October fifth, 2011.
Broadly standard in his lifetime, Jobs described himself as “disappointed” with President Obama in Walter Isaacson’s biography. “He’s having trouble leading because he’s reluctant to offend people or piss them off,” Jobs is quoted as saying. “That’s not a problem I ever had.”
In its assertion, the White House praised Jobs’s inventive strategy to his varied endeavors. “Steve Jobs was the co-founder, chief executive, and chair of Apple, Inc., CEO of Pixar and held a leading role at the Walt Disney Company,” the White House wrote. “His vision, imagination and creativity led to inventions that have, and continue to, change the way the world communicates, as well as transforming the computer, music, film and wireless industries.”
The award can be offered on July seventh. This yr’s Presidential Medal of Freedom recipients additionally embody Simone Biles, Gabrielle Giffords, John McCain, Megan Rapinoe, and Denzel Washington. You can see the full list here.
